Abstract

The rising demand for efficient power distribution and management has brought enormous opportunities for researchers. It has resulted in moving from the traditional grid system to the smart grid (SG) system and IoT has emerged as the backbone for the same. SG system brings renewable resources into the traditional grid and from the smart meter to the smart grid, which help to maintain a better relationship between demand and supply The objective of this paper is to review the related work in IoT and machine learning which attempts to transform the traditional grid into a smart grid. IoT deployment in this process leads to the generation of a huge amount of data, which after analysis, through machine learning helps in load forecasting and further power management. This paper aims at helping the researchers to explore further possibilities making the power grid smarter.
